    American Auto-Matrix was founded in Pittsburgh,

    Pennsylvania, U.S.A. in 1979 as Innovative Technology,

    Inc. and began as a custom engineering and consulting

    group manufacturing specialty electronic equipment for

    its European customer base.

    In 1982 the company became American Auto-Matrix,

    Inc. and introduced the AI2100 Building Brain

    . It wasthe first facilities automation system in the world to

    offer an open communications protocol,

    generation-to-generation compatibility, distributed

    intelligence, direct digital control, and object-oriented

    programming.

    American Auto-Matrix has always realized the importance of open systems architecture for Building Automation

    Systems. We pioneered the concept of open protocols for building automation systems in the mid 1980s with

    our Public Host Protocol (PHP) and Public Unitary Protocol (PUP) systems. AAM's philosophy of open

    communication systems finally became widely accepted and specified in the industry decades later with the

    emergence of BACnet and LonMark. Today American Auto-Matrix manufactures product which adheres to

    these industry standards and continues to lead the way in the world of open architectures.

    The American Auto-Matrix system architecture is built upon the notion of open protocols and backwards

    compatibility. Our controllers have a legacy of innovation and performance - a legacy that continues today. All

    of our products feature generation-to-generation compatibility, which means each new product is carefully

    engineered to build on and function smoothly with its predecessors. This built-in non-obsolescence means

    greater economy for owners and managers of buildings and networks where our products are in use.

    End users will find our web-enabled area control solutions powerful and intuitive. The AspectFT product family

    enables users to monitor and control their building automation system in real time from anywhere in the world.

    AspectFT is a Linux and Java based runtime engine found on an array of AAM devices for small to large

    building control and integration applications that performs a wide variety of building management functions,

    including Alarm Management, Trend Management, and Scheduling. AspectFT serves user defined web pages

    that allow for the transfer of information through web browsers like Internet Explorer, Google Chrome, Mozilla

    Firefox, and Apple Safari. Users can also receive critical information to their smart devices, computers, and

    phones through applications like Twitter, RSS, and email. AspectFT even integrates scheduling with the

    iCalendar protocol, giving the end-user the ability to schedule their building through familiar programs like

    Microsoft Outlook 2007 and Google Calendar.

    For decades the laboratory control engineering

    community has been forced to select between

    various control philosophies for fume hoods when

    choosing a product line. These include open loop

    control utilizing calibrated pressure independent

    venturi valves, hood pressure schemes, and closed

    loop control based on actual face velocity flowmeasurement.

    The Face Velocitymethod represents a complete engineered solutiondesigned to accurately control face velocity through measurement in the

    plane of the sash. Conforming to ASHRAE Standard 110, this method

    combines ultra Low Pressure Sensors, high accuracy Air Velocity Sensors,

    BACnet DDC control, high speed Electronic Actuators, and precision

    Control Dampers, to create a safe and energy ecient critically controlled

    environment. The patented Auto-Flow Face Velocity method is the only

    method that actually oers complete closed loop control. Auto-Flow Patent

    Numbers: 5,764,579; 6,272,399; 5,920,488; 5,946,221.

    Flixible by DesignThe Sash Position method represents a widely accepted methoddesigned to control face velocity based on calculations congured directly

    into the controller. Face velocity is controlled by calculating the ow

    area based on sash position and then controlling a calibrated air valve.

    Secondary ow feedback is also possible. The Sash Position Method

    uses polymer coated string pots, a linear airow valve, and a dierential

    pressure switch to regulate face velocity.
